Comprehending A4 Paper Specifications
A4 paper determines 210 mm x 297 mm (8.27 in x 11.69 in), making it ideal for various documents. Below are the typical specs of A4 paper, including its weight, surface, and planned usage:
| Specification | Description |
|---|---|
| Size | 210 mm x 297 mm (8.27 in x 11.69 in) |
| Weight | Typically ranges from 70 gsm to 300 gsm |
| End up | Alternatives include matte, shiny, or textured |
| Color | Normally white; nevertheless, colors may include pastel shades and neon hues |
| Meant Use | Printing, copying, stationery, crafting, and presentations |
Kinds Of A4 Paper
There are a number of kinds of A4 paper, each customized to specific applications. Here's a categorized list to assist purchasers make notified choices:
Standard Copy Paper
- Description: The go-to choice for daily printing and copying.
- Weight: Usually 80 gsm.
- Best For: Internal documents, letters, and reports.
Image Paper
- Description: Glossy or matte paper created for photo printing.
- Weight: Ranges from 180 gsm to 300 gsm.
- Best For: High-quality images and professional presentations.
Cardstock
- Description: Thicker and tougher than basic paper, perfect for jobs requiring durability.
- Weight: 200 gsm and above.
- Best For: Business cards, invitations, and pamphlets.
Recycled Paper
- Description: Made from post-consumer waste; a more sustainable alternative.
- Weight: Typically 80 gsm.
- Best For: Environmentally mindful printing requirements.
Specialized Papers
- Description: Includes choices like embossed, colored, and textured papers.
- Weight: Varied.
- Best For: Unique jobs, arts, and crafts.

The most common weight for A4 copy paper is 80 gsm, which is appropriate for everyday printing and copying.
2. Can I use A4 paper in all printers?
Yes, a lot of modern-day printers work with A4 paper. Nevertheless, you may need to change the paper size settings in your printer preferences.
3. Is recycled A4 paper as good as routine paper?
Recycled A4 paper is frequently equivalent in quality to routine paper, although some premium brand names may offer better performance in regards to print quality and brightness.
4. How should I save A4 paper?
Keep A4 paper in a cool, dry place, away from direct sunshine, to avoid warping, yellowing, or damage.
